A book with a light or candle most likely symbolizes enlightenment through learning or education, so this is most likely a school ring. I say “most likely” because fraternal organizations (or sororities) could use similar symbolism. If “PVS” isn’t related to your grandfather’s initials, it probably stands for P—- V—- School.

The recessed areas on the top of the ring might originally have been filled with enamel - although there’s also the possibility that “Orange peel” texture is just a surface design, since the same texture is used on the shoulders, which most likely would not have been enameled.
